Next off, we'll explore the significance of water removal and drying in the repair procedure (fire restoration company). After a fire, water damages frequently complies with as a result of firefighting efforts. Removing this water rapidly is important to avoid additional damage and mold growth. The restoration team uses specific tools to essence standing water from the impacted locations.
The faster the water is removed, the less chance it needs to cause additional damage to your building. Example: In one case, a home experienced extreme water damage after a fire. PuroClean of Keller arrived immediately and utilized industrial-grade pumps to remove over 1,000 gallons of water within hours, preventing substantial mold growth and architectural weakening.

After water elimination and drying out, the next action in the fire damages remediation procedure is debris elimination and regulated demolition. This stage is vital for clearing the way for restoring and making certain the safety and security of the residential or commercial property.
The 15-Second Trick For Dry Star Restoration
Fires can launch unsafe materials, consisting of: Asbestos: Usually located in older buildings. Lead: Existing in old paint and pipes. Toxic chemicals: From burned family things and building products. Specialists utilize specialized devices and follow rigorous safety and security procedures to take care of and dispose of these materials, guaranteeing the security of every person involved.
